10 Reasons You Need to be in a Grace Group
Small groups have been a major part of church life since the time of Christ. At GFC, we call them Grace Groups. We believe every Christian should be a part of a small group. Here are ten reasons YOU need to be part of a small group:
1. Jesus is our example and He was in a small group.
2. The early church in the book of Acts met in small groups. (Acts 2:46)
3. Small groups help you feel like a part of God’s family.
4. Discipleship and life change happen in small groups.
5. Small groups provide the opportunity to make friends.
6. Small groups provide opportunities to develop leadership skills.
7. Small groups provide opportunities to pray for others and to be prayed for by others.
8. Isaiah 65:8 says that the new wine is in the cluster. A cluster is a small group of believers who are abiding in the vine - Jesus Christ - and connected to each other.
9. Proverbs 27:17 says, “As iron sharpens iron, so one man sharpens another.”
10. Ecclesiastes 4:9-12 says, “Two are better than one, because they have a good return for their work: If one falls down, his friend can help him up. But pity the man who falls and has no one to help him up! Also, if two lie down together, they will keep warm. But how can one keep warm alone? Though one may be overpowered, two can defend themselves. A cord of three strands is not quickly broken.”
